Top 5 Summer Trends ’14

This article is written by a student writer from the Her Campus at Aberdeen chapter.

1. Athletic Trend

This summer let your inner athlete shine with athletic inspired clothes. Trousers with side stripes, jersey-style blouses, fleece jumpers, and trainers are all popular trends that will be even easier to showcase in summer weather. With this style you can’t go wrong pairing lots of athletic pieces together or mixing and matching it up for your own personal style. If this trend is a little sporty for your liking, try pairing a jersey-type top with the popular full midi skirt for a fashion-forward yet feminine take on this look. Complete the look with streamlined heels to keep the focus clean and simple. 

 

2. Birkenstock Sandals

It’s hard to picture the essential hippie sandal worn by the fashion crowd but with chic updates, the ‘it’ sandal of the season is as fashionable as it is comfortable. Let your feet take a break from heels and pair these sandals with literally anything. If the weather is too chilly for bare feet, just throw on a pair of socks, matching optional. Have fun with this trend and let’s hope (for our feet’s sake) that it is here to stay. 

3. Art Pop

If you like bold, statement prints, then this trend is perfect for you. Blouses, skirts, trousers, and even shoes showcase painterly prints that will make you stand out from the crowd. For a night out, these clothes are sure to cause second glances but don’t stray from wearing them during the day. Paired down with simple denim and boots or sandals, art styled tops are extremely wearable. 

4. Dungarees

Whilst this trend has been in fashion for some time, this summer will be its biggest season yet. To not look like a farmer, pair them with feminine separates and delicate heels or flats. Top with a bomber or leather jacket if it gets chilly at night. Just try to avoid boxy, checked blouses or western style boots! 

5. Fringes and Tassels

On your shoes, jacket, tops and bags, fringe can be seen in stores everywhere, and with festival season fast approaching expect to see this trend get even bigger. But this season it goes beyond festival wear, with fringe being seen on all different styles and in a large variety of colours. Try to dip into the trend with sandals or a bag if a tasseled skirt of blouse is too much. This is a trend most acceptable in summer so have fun with it and don’t be afraid to go bold!
